What did alan miles say he was carrying with him when he was activated evacuated?
pshichka [43]
<span>Alan Miles born in 1929, was a World War 2 British child evacuee who was sent to the countryside. He was carrying a kit which consisted of a gas mask, change of clothes, a toothbrush, a comb, towel, soap and face cloth, handkerchief; and possibly a coat.</span>

What agency was created by the United States Congress in 1865 to set up schools and churches, supply food and clothing, and solv
siniylev [52]
The Freedmen's Bureau was the agency created by the U.S congress, it was used to help poor people, and to give them supplies. This was done so that the result would be healthy people that would contribute to the economy.
